Overview
MDPV belongs to Stimulants / Cathinones.
Effects
- Intense stimulation, euphoria, alertness, increased energy, sociability and drive: broadly cocaine- or amphetamine-like but longer-lasting.
- Strong sympathetic effects: raised heart rate and blood pressure, dilated pupils, reduced appetite, jaw clenching, and often anxiety, restlessness and insomnia.
- At higher doses or when bingeing: compulsive redosing, paranoia, panic, agitation, hallucinations and stimulant psychosis, followed by a heavy 'comedown' of exhaustion, low mood and craving.

Pharmacodynamics & Biochemistry
MDPV (3,4-methylenedioxypyrovalerone) is a synthetic cathinone of the pyrrolidinophenone ('pyrovalerone') family. Unlike most cathinones and unlike the amphetamines, it does not release monoamines. It is a potent, selective noradrenaline–dopamine reuptake inhibitor (NDRI): it blocks the dopamine (DAT) and noradrenaline (NET) transporters so that released dopamine and noradrenaline accumulate in the synapse. It is exceptionally potent at DAT, on the order of ten times more potent than cocaine, with almost no serotonergic activity, a profile that gives it strong cocaine/amphetamine-like reinforcing and psychostimulant effects and a high addiction and psychosis potential. In transfected human cells its uptake-inhibition potency is about IC50 31 nM at DAT and 44 nM at NET, versus roughly 9,300 nM at the serotonin transporter (a DAT/SERT selectivity ratio over 100). S-(+)-MDPV is the active enantiomer. R-(−)-MDPV is far less potent, and the drug is used as the racemate.

Toxicology & Safety
Not reported
MDPV is one of the more dangerous stimulants sold on the street. Its potent, purely catecholaminergic (dopamine/noradrenaline) action, long duration and tendency to cause compulsive redosing make it strongly addictive and prone to multi-day binges with severe sleep deprivation. It is notorious for acute psychiatric and physical crises: intense agitation, paranoia, panic and stimulant psychosis with hallucinations, and an 'excited/agitated delirium' picture with dangerous hyperthermia, tachycardia, hypertension, muscle breakdown (rhabdomyolysis) and kidney failure that has caused deaths. Because it is so potent, only a few milligrams separate an active from a heavy dose, so eyeballing is very risky. It should never be combined with other stimulants (additive cardiovascular and hyperthermic toxicity) or with MAOIs, and products sold as 'bath salts' or 'monkey dust' are of unknown content and strength.[3][5]

Usage & Context
- A recreational stimulant, widely sold from around 2010 as a component of 'bath salts' (and later 'monkey dust'), used for cocaine/amphetamine-like euphoria, stimulation and disinhibition: often insufflated, swallowed or, more dangerously, injected.
- Originally synthesised in the 1960s (Boehringer Ingelheim) but never developed as a medicine. It re-emerged as a 'legal high'/research-chemical stimulant before being banned in most countries.
- It has no medical use and is now a controlled substance (US Schedule I, UK Class B, DE Anlage II BtMG).
